Highlights of 2025 📺

This year, several standout series have emerged, including the massive hit “Autsors,” the thought-provoking “Dishi” by Anna Kuznetsova, and Roman Mikhailov’s ambitious project “Journey to the Sun and Back.” These series not only entertain but also provoke thought and discussion among audiences, reflecting a shift in the type of content being produced.

“Autsors” has been particularly noteworthy, blending humor with poignant social commentary. The series follows a group of freelancers navigating the gig economy, highlighting the struggles and triumphs of modern work life. Meanwhile, “Dishi” dives deep into personal struggles, showcasing the emotional range of its characters as they confront their pasts and relationships. The series “Comeback,” featuring Alexander Petrov, also made waves, proving that the comedy genre remains a strong contender in the Russian TV scene, with its clever writing and relatable scenarios.

The Standout Series: “Akterishche” 🎭

One of the most talked-about series this year is “Akterishche,” featuring the charismatic Dmitry Nagiev as the arrogant actor Tretyakov. The plot kicks off when Tretyakov confronts a critical film blogger, Kisyak, played by Anton Lapenko. In a twist of fate, Kisyak, who uses a wheelchair and works in a struggling regional theater, proposes a deal to Tretyakov: to redeem his tarnished reputation, he must work in Kisyak’s theater for a season and produce a play titled “Omut.”

This setup leads to a fascinating exploration of redemption and self-discovery. As Tretyakov navigates the challenges of theater life, he finds himself on an unexpected journey of personal growth. The dynamic between Nagiev and Lapenko is electric, with both actors bringing depth to their roles. The script cleverly intertwines humor with serious themes, making it a must-watch for fans of character-driven narratives.
